A Magical Birthday Party at the Venue
This past weekend, we hosted a very special private birthday party at the venue, and for one afternoon, the space was completely transformed into a Harry Potter world for a group of excited 10 year olds and their families.
From the moment guests arrived, they didn’t just walk into a party, they entered through Platform 9 ¾. The front door was wrapped in a brick backdrop with a 9 ¾ sign, and a stack of luggage at the entrance set the scene for what was to come.
Each child was sorted into their house at the entry table and given a black cape and a house tie before beginning their experience. Watching their reactions during sorting was easily one of the sweetest moments of the day.
An Interactive Experience From the Start
Instead of jumping straight into games, the children first stopped by the wand shop where they made their own wands using dowels, pipe cleaners, and brown duct tape. This small detail gave them something hands-on and immediately pulled them into the theme.
The center of the floor was intentionally left open for activities, while different themed stations were set up around the room. A tabletop Quidditch game became an instant favorite, played with ping pong balls in a fun, kid-friendly format that kept everyone engaged.
The Triwizard Tournament (Kid Edition)
The highlight of the afternoon was the Triwizard Tournament, which included a series of themed challenges designed for this age group.
We had:
Tabletop Quidditch
A Dragon Egg race using jelly beans and chopsticks
Dobby Sock Toss
Escape the Dementor, a high-energy sharks and minnows style soccer game mixed with freeze tag and spells
The mix of active and tabletop games kept the energy balanced and gave every child a chance to participate without feeling overwhelmed.
A Themed Snack Table That Matched the Magic
The food table along the back wall was fully themed and designed to be fun, playful, and recognizable to the kids. The menu included Slytherin Subs, Black Lake Jello, Mandrake Dirt Cake, Professor Sprout’s Garden, Dragon Scales, Raven Claws, and Dragon Smoke Smokies.
For drinks, Butter Beer Floats and Poly Juice Potion lemonade were an absolute hit and quickly became one of the most talked about parts of the party.
Thoughtful Layout for a Smooth Party Flow
A long dining table allowed the kids to gather together between games, while a Hogwarts backdrop with a balloon arch created a dedicated photo area in the corner of the venue. The sorting hat and themed decor tied everything together without making the space feel overcrowded.
